Was the 18th Amendment prohibition a success or failure?

Sagot :

Answer:

It was a political failure

Explanation:

The policy was a political failure, leading to its repeal in 1933 through the 21st Amendment. There's also a widespread belief that Prohibition failed at even reducing drinking and led to an increase in violence as criminal groups took advantage of a large black market for booze.
